10#include "third_party/googletest/src/include/gtest/gtest.h"
11#include "test/codec_factory.h"
12#include "test/encode_test_driver.h"
13#include "test/i420_video_source.h"
14#include "test/util.h"
15
16namespace {
17class LevelTest
18    : public ::libvpx_test::EncoderTest,
19      public ::libvpx_test::CodecTestWith2Params<libvpx_test::TestMode, int> {
20 protected:
21  LevelTest()
22      : EncoderTest(GET_PARAM(0)), encoding_mode_(GET_PARAM(1)),
23        cpu_used_(GET_PARAM(2)), min_gf_internal_(24), target_level_(0),
24        level_(0) {}
25  virtual ~LevelTest() {}
26
27  virtual void SetUp() {
28    InitializeConfig();
29    SetMode(encoding_mode_);
30    if (encoding_mode_ != ::libvpx_test::kRealTime) {
31      cfg_.g_lag_in_frames = 25;
32      cfg_.rc_end_usage = VPX_VBR;
33    } else {
34      cfg_.g_lag_in_frames = 0;
35      cfg_.rc_end_usage = VPX_CBR;
36    }
37    cfg_.rc_2pass_vbr_minsection_pct = 5;
38    cfg_.rc_2pass_vbr_maxsection_pct = 2000;
39    cfg_.rc_target_bitrate = 400;
40    cfg_.rc_max_quantizer = 63;
41    cfg_.rc_min_quantizer = 0;
42  }
43
44  virtual void PreEncodeFrameHook(::libvpx_test::VideoSource *video,
45                                  ::libvpx_test::Encoder *encoder) {
46    if (video->frame() == 0) {
47      encoder->Control(VP8E_SET_CPUUSED, cpu_used_);
48      encoder->Control(VP9E_SET_TARGET_LEVEL, target_level_);
49      encoder->Control(VP9E_SET_MIN_GF_INTERVAL, min_gf_internal_);
50      if (encoding_mode_ != ::libvpx_test::kRealTime) {
51        encoder->Control(VP8E_SET_ENABLEAUTOALTREF, 1);
52        encoder->Control(VP8E_SET_ARNR_MAXFRAMES, 7);
53        encoder->Control(VP8E_SET_ARNR_STRENGTH, 5);
54        encoder->Control(VP8E_SET_ARNR_TYPE, 3);
55      }
56    }
57    encoder->Control(VP9E_GET_LEVEL, &level_);
58    ASSERT_LE(level_, 51);
59    ASSERT_GE(level_, 0);
60  }
61
62  ::libvpx_test::TestMode encoding_mode_;
63  int cpu_used_;
64  int min_gf_internal_;
65  int target_level_;
66  int level_;
67};
68
69TEST_P(LevelTest, TestTargetLevel11Large) {
70  ASSERT_NE(encoding_mode_, ::libvpx_test::kRealTime);
71  ::libvpx_test::I420VideoSource video("hantro_odd.yuv", 208, 144, 30, 1, 0,
72                                       60);
73  target_level_ = 11;
74  cfg_.rc_target_bitrate = 150;
75  ASSERT_NO_FATAL_FAILURE(RunLoop(&video));
76  ASSERT_GE(target_level_, level_);
77}
78
79TEST_P(LevelTest, TestTargetLevel20Large) {
80  ASSERT_NE(encoding_mode_, ::libvpx_test::kRealTime);
81  ::libvpx_test::I420VideoSource video("hantro_collage_w352h288.yuv", 352, 288,
82                                       30, 1, 0, 60);
83  target_level_ = 20;
84  cfg_.rc_target_bitrate = 1200;
85  ASSERT_NO_FATAL_FAILURE(RunLoop(&video));
86  ASSERT_GE(target_level_, level_);
87}
88
89TEST_P(LevelTest, TestTargetLevel31Large) {
90  ASSERT_NE(encoding_mode_, ::libvpx_test::kRealTime);
91  ::libvpx_test::I420VideoSource video("niklas_1280_720_30.y4m", 1280, 720, 30,
92                                       1, 0, 60);
93  target_level_ = 31;
94  cfg_.rc_target_bitrate = 8000;
95  ASSERT_NO_FATAL_FAILURE(RunLoop(&video));
96  ASSERT_GE(target_level_, level_);
97}
98
99// Test for keeping level stats only
100TEST_P(LevelTest, TestTargetLevel0) {
101  ::libvpx_test::I420VideoSource video("hantro_odd.yuv", 208, 144, 30, 1, 0,
102                                       40);
103  target_level_ = 0;
104  min_gf_internal_ = 4;
105  ASSERT_NO_FATAL_FAILURE(RunLoop(&video));
106  ASSERT_GE(11, level_);
107
108  cfg_.rc_target_bitrate = 1600;
109  ASSERT_NO_FATAL_FAILURE(RunLoop(&video));
110  ASSERT_GE(20, level_);
111}
112
113// Test for level control being turned off
114TEST_P(LevelTest, TestTargetLevel255) {
115  ::libvpx_test::I420VideoSource video("hantro_odd.yuv", 208, 144, 30, 1, 0,
116                                       30);
117  target_level_ = 255;
118  ASSERT_NO_FATAL_FAILURE(RunLoop(&video));
119}
120
121TEST_P(LevelTest, TestTargetLevelApi) {
122  ::libvpx_test::I420VideoSource video("hantro_odd.yuv", 208, 144, 30, 1, 0, 1);
123  static const vpx_codec_iface_t *codec = &vpx_codec_vp9_cx_algo;
124  vpx_codec_ctx_t enc;
125  vpx_codec_enc_cfg_t cfg;
126  EXPECT_EQ(VPX_CODEC_OK, vpx_codec_enc_config_default(codec, &cfg, 0));
127  cfg.rc_target_bitrate = 100;
128  EXPECT_EQ(VPX_CODEC_OK, vpx_codec_enc_init(&enc, codec, &cfg, 0));
129  for (int level = 0; level <= 256; ++level) {
130    if (level == 10 || level == 11 || level == 20 || level == 21 ||
131        level == 30 || level == 31 || level == 40 || level == 41 ||
132        level == 50 || level == 51 || level == 52 || level == 60 ||
133        level == 61 || level == 62 || level == 0 || level == 1 || level == 255)
134      EXPECT_EQ(VPX_CODEC_OK,
135                vpx_codec_control(&enc, VP9E_SET_TARGET_LEVEL, level));
136    else
137      EXPECT_EQ(VPX_CODEC_INVALID_PARAM,
138                vpx_codec_control(&enc, VP9E_SET_TARGET_LEVEL, level));
139  }
140  EXPECT_EQ(VPX_CODEC_OK, vpx_codec_destroy(&enc));
141}
142
143VP9_INSTANTIATE_TEST_CASE(LevelTest,
144                          ::testing::Values(::libvpx_test::kTwoPassGood,
145                                            ::libvpx_test::kOnePassGood),
146                          ::testing::Range(0, 9));
147}  // namespace
